LED Emergency Light Sensor for Greenhouse
The LED emergency light sensor for greenhouse is designed to provide reliable emergency lighting in the event of a power outage or other emergencies within a greenhouse environment. These sensors are equipped with advanced technology to ensure that the lighting system operates efficiently and effectively.
One of the key features of the LED emergency light sensor for greenhouse is its ability to detect changes in light levels. This sensor can automatically switch from normal operation to emergency mode when the primary power source fails, ensuring that the greenhouse remains illuminated and safe for both plants and personnel. The sensor is typically mounted on the roof or in a central location within the greenhouse to maximize its detection range.
Additionally, the LED emergency light sensor for greenhouse is designed to be durable and resistant to harsh environmental conditions. It is often constructed with weatherproof materials and is capable of withstanding extreme temperatures, humidity, and other challenging conditions commonly found in greenhouses.

LED Emergency Panel Light for Cleanroom
For cleanroom environments, the LED emergency panel light for cleanroom offers a comprehensive solution that combines advanced lighting technology with emergency functionality. This lighting system is designed to provide optimal visibility while minimizing the risk of contamination.
The LED emergency panel light for cleanroom features high-quality LEDs that emit a broad spectrum of light, ensuring that the cleanroom is well-lit and comfortable for workers. The lighting system is also designed to be energy-efficient, reducing operational costs and minimizing the environmental impact.
In addition to its standard lighting capabilities, the LED emergency panel light for cleanroom includes emergency features that activate in the event of a power failure. These features include automatic switching to emergency mode, long-lasting battery life, and clear illumination to guide personnel to safety.
Motion Sensor LED High Bay UGRled Emergency Light Sensor
The motion sensor LED high bay UGRled emergency light sensor is a cutting-edge lighting solution that combines energy efficiency, advanced motion detection, and emergency lighting functionality. This system is particularly suitable for large industrial spaces, such as warehouses and manufacturing facilities.
The motion sensor feature of the LED high bay UGRled emergency light sensor allows for significant energy savings by automatically illuminating the lights only when motion is detected. This not only reduces energy consumption but also extends the lifespan of the lighting fixtures. The sensor is highly sensitive and can detect motion from a considerable distance, ensuring that the lighting system is effective even in large areas.
In addition to its energy-saving capabilities, the LED high bay UGRled emergency light sensor is equipped with emergency lighting features that activate during power outages. The system is designed to provide immediate and reliable illumination, ensuring the safety of personnel and the continuity of operations in critical areas.
